Adamsville city, Alabama Population By All Races in Census 2020

Updated on June 29, 2023.

According to the data from the US 2020 decennial Census, in April 2020, among Adamsville city, AL population of 4,366 people, 52.98% (2,313 people) identified their race as Black or African American Alone, 39.88% (1,741 people) identified their race as White Alone, and 3.32% (145 people) identified their race as Two Or More Races.

Adamsville city, AL Population By All Races in Census 2020
Race
Population
% of City or Place Population
Black or African American Alone 2,313 52.98
White Alone 1,741 39.88
Two Or More Races 145 3.32
Some Other Race Alone 123 2.82
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 31 0.71
Asian Alone 10 0.23
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 3 0.07
